1984 Audi 90 vs. 1994 Honda CRX

To start off, 1994 Honda CRX is newer by 10 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1984 Audi 90.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1984 Audi 90 would be higher. At 1,994 cc (5 cylinders), 1984 Audi 90 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1994 Honda CRX (125 HP @ 6800 RPM) has 11 more horse power than 1984 Audi 90. (114 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1994 Honda CRX should accelerate faster than 1984 Audi 90.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1984 Audi 90 weights approximately 6 kg more than 1994 Honda CRX.

Let's talk about torque, 1984 Audi 90 (168 Nm @ 3200 RPM) has 27 more torque (in Nm) than 1994 Honda CRX. (141 Nm @ 5200 RPM). This means 1984 Audi 90 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1994 Honda CRX.
